Most dental clinics rely entirely on their staff to coordinate everything related to their patients. Maintaining numerous applications and databases requires considerable time and timely updating. As all of these operations are done physically, it can create communication gaps, thereby mixing things up.

In other words, administrative practices have prevailed over the years for managing patients at dental clinics. But, in recent years, cloud-based dental software has become crucial to successful clinical practices. While it saves substantial time by eliminating arduous manual tasks, your staff can focus on providing an automated experience to your patients.

Teledentistry Will Grow Enormously Post-Pandemic

While COVID-19 commenced, telehealth gained exceptional prominence. And since this option is tremendously feasible, users will demand it to continue. So, numerous dental clinics are leveraging video-conferencing applications to improve patient care virtually.

Cloud-Based Management Solutions for Streamlining Workflow

Initially, all dental offices used on-premise software for managing their practice. But the present-day cloud-based solutions have become extensively popular, requiring little or zero upkeep and management. And with remote access, cloud-based practice management eliminates the hassle of storing data.

Integrated Administrative and Treatment Tools for Improving Work Quality and Output

Earlier, dental solutions were focused on separating administrative and clinical software. However, numerous modern softwares are designed for integrating with other significant solutions. And with integrated patient management solutions, you can easily visualize all patient information in one place.

Digital Impressions for Improving Patient Records

3D intraoral scans, better known as digital impressions, take a virtual oral scan to capture and create a visual replica. It helps track and monitor patients better and also stores essential patient information. While this information is easily accessible, it enhances accessibility, saves virtual time, and eases analysis procedures.
